    Originally posted by Ahku
    I was wondering if a new hacker would get much out of defcon? I have been interested in net security and neutrality ever since i knew what it was, but i have only become deeply intrigued in the last 6 or so months.

    I know script kiddies are eaten like doughnuts at a fat camp, but what about someone who is interested yet humble?

    Listen to what Noid said, he's definitely right on the money.

    With DefCon being larger than it was in the past, there really is something for everyone out there who shares the hacker spirit (even somewhat for those who don't). If you can't make it on Thursday for the great session, there are still plenty of ways to get involved and expand your knowledge base. There are plenty of Contests where you can try out your talents, the villages offer so many opportunities for the more tactile learners. There are lots of great talks and a wide assortment of topics, and if you decide to be social you will learn a helluva lot by going to the different parties and interact with some great minds.

    As long as you don't do stupid shit, most people won't give you a hard time. And like Noid said, fuck the ones who do... As long as your cool, the majority of con goers will be cool with you and if you get actively involved in the contest, games, parties, villages etc... DefCon 17 will be something you will never forget.

    After you decide to go, my one biggest piece of advice is to be active at DefCon and not just a fly on the wall. Many of the people who rip on DefCon after they go one time are those who weren't active and just lurked about... Put yourself out there, and you will have an amazing time.

    Re: New hackers and Defcon

    Boy howdy are you in luck. The thursday leading into DEFCON is going to be the DEFCON 101 track, specifically designed for new people. Attend that to get you up to speed, then you should be good for the rest of the con.

    Even if you dont make the Thursday track, I recommend going. When I went to my first DEFCON, I had no idea what to expect. Hell, I had to be drug kicking and screaming to the conference because I didnt want to go. That was 17 years ago. Going turned out to be the best thing I ever did with my life (seriously). DEFCON has expanded my knowledge, gotten me jobs, and introduced me to some of the coolest people in the world. I can honestly say that I am where I am today because of attending my first con.

    If someone gives you shit for being a newb, fuck 'em. That just means they don't know what the fuck they are talking about and are afraid that their ignorance will show. The people who matter will treat you with respect.
